Résumé

One-dimensional systems of interacting particles have fascinated theorists for more than 50 years now. They are wonderful systems in which interactions play a very special role and whose physics is drastically different from the 'normal' physics of interacting particles, that is, the one known in higher dimensions. From the theoretical point of view, here again they are quite unique. The one-dimensional character makes the problem simple enough so that some rather complete solutions could be obtained using specific methods, and yet complex enough to lead to incredibly rich physics.

Let me tell briefly what each chapter contains to help the reader find his/her way in this one-dimensional maze. This book can be read 'a la carte'. Depending on your knowledge of theory, and on what you expect to find in this book, the chapters should not be read in the same order. All (most of) the technology is concentrated in the first five chapters and in the appendices. These parts do not focus on any specific physical system but give the tools needed to tackle any one-dimensional problem. I have tried as much as possible not to assume any previous theoretical knowledge from the reader and to explain in a detailed and hopefully physical way the various theoretical techniques used. These chapters are thus intended to teach the techniques at a slow pace.
